Location
The memorial is in the Navy Aisle (Outer South Quire Aisle) attached to the wooden panelling on the outer wall.
 
Description
The brass plaque measures 375mms wide x 170mms high.

Memorial
HMS Fiji
 
Inscription
(Left)
In memory of
Two hundred and thirty
Three men who gave their
Lives when HMS FIJI was
Lost after heavy air attack
During the Battle for Crete
34o35N 23o12E
May 22nd 1941
